In this Professional Certificate in Genealogy Responsibility Standards, we will focus on three primary roles that play a crucial part in the genealogy industry: Genealogists, Researchers, and Data Analysts. With the growing interest in family history and ancestry, these roles have seen increasing demand in the UK job market. Genealogists, as expert researchers, help individuals and organizations uncover and interpret their family history, often working with historical records and DNA analysis. In the UK, genealogists can expect a salary range typically between £20,000 and £45,000 per year, depending on experience and specialization. Researchers, on the other hand, are responsible for gathering information and data to support genealogical investigations. They often collaborate with genealogists and data analysts to ensure the accuracy and relevance of the information collected. In the UK, researchers typically earn between £18,000 and £35,000 per year, with potential for growth based on expertise and performance. Lastly, Data Analysts play a critical role in interpreting and visualizing complex data sets, which often involves working with genealogical and genetic data. These professionals are essential in helping genealogists and researchers better understand and present their findings. In the UK, data analysts can earn between £25,000 and £50,000 per year, with potential for higher salaries based on experience and specialization.
